Second Cook – Delta Hotels by Marriott Kamloops Location: Kamloops, BC

Department: Culinary

Reports To: Executive Chef

Job Type: Part-time, Permanent

Pay: $20.10 - $22.33

About the Role

The Second Cook plays an important role in bringing the Cordo Resto + Bar experience to life. As part of our culinary team at Delta Hotels by Marriott Kamloops, you’ll contribute to delivering high-quality, locally inspired dishes in a fast-paced, guest-focused environment. Working alongside our Chef and culinary leadership team, you’ll support day-to-day kitchen operations—preparing ingredients, executing menu items with consistency, and maintaining high standards of food safety and presentation. This role is ideal for someone who takes pride in their craft, enjoys working as part of a team, and is looking to grow within a well-established hospitality brand. At Cordo, we focus on approachable, elevated dining and genuine guest experiences—your work will directly contribute to that.

What You’ll Do

Prepare and cook menu items in line with Cordo and Marriott brand standards

Ensure consistency, quality, and presentation across all dishes

Set up, stock, and maintain your station for service

Follow all food safety, sanitation, and safe food handling practices

Maintain a clean, organized, and efficient work environment

Work collaboratively with the culinary team to ensure smooth service

Support inventory management and minimize waste

Step in to support broader kitchen operations as needed

Performs other duties, as assigned, to meet business needs

What We’re Looking For

Completion of a recognized culinary training program or equivalent hands-on experience

Food Safe certification

Previous experience in a fast-paced kitchen environment in a hotel or restaurant setting

Working knowledge of food safety and sanitation standards

Ability to follow recipes, instructions, and kitchen systems with consistency

Strong teamwork skills and a reliable, positive attitude

Familiarity with Canadian or locally inspired cuisine

Solid knife skills and understanding of core cooking techniques

Passion for hospitality and delivering a great guest experience

Legal eligibility to work in Canada
